Introduction
GB/T 33090-2016 Standard Overview
This standard specifies the properties, specifications, test methods and inspection rules of the chemical reagent N-(1-naphthyl)ethylenediamine hydrochloride, and is applicable to the production and quality control of this reagent.
Comparison table of standard frameworks
| Standard dimensions | Analytically pure | Chemically pure |
|---|---|---|
| Content (%) | ≥97.0 | ≥96.0 |
| Ignition residue (%) | ≤0.1 | ≤0.2 |
| Moisture content (%) | ≤3.0 | ≤5.0 |

Explanation of professional terms and actual cases
Karl Fischer method: used to determine the moisture content in chemical reagents. For example, in GB/T33090-2016, this method is used to determine the water content of N-(1-naphthyl)ethylenediamine hydrochloride.
